Field Education is a vital component of completing the MSW program with Indiana Wesleyan University. The Council on Social Work Education considers Field Education the signature pedagogy of social work education as it allows students to apply knowledge, values, and skills in practice to achieve competency as a Master’s level social worker.
Application Due Dates:
Applications for admission to field are due three (3) months in advance of the start of the practicum. Students in the 24-month track and hybrid cohort are required to submit their initial application within the first month after beginning the program and should be prepared to begin planning for their practicum experience upon starting the program. Identifying Practicum Sites:
Because the MSW program is an online program covering many geographic areas, please be aware that students are required to take the lead in identifying and securing their practicum sites. The MSW program uses a field platform called Experiential Learning Cloud (ELC) to provide a database of available sites previously used by students to assist them in locating site. Students may also identify sites independently. The Director of Field Experiences will work with students to ensure a plan is in place that will assist in successfully locating a site. Students should reach out early to the field department for guidance as needed.

Reviewing and Signing Field Documents
After completing the electronic Experiential Learning Cloud (ELC) field instructor application sent to you by the student during the field placement process you will be connected to the student in the ELC system. From that point onward you should receive an invitation to register for ELC and when a student needs you to review a time log or assignment, you will receive an email asking you to review and sign the document with a direct link to the document. It’s that simple.
